The Gut-Immune Connection Explained

The gut and the immune system are intrinsically linked, forming a complex relationship that plays a crucial role in maintaining overall health. This connection is often referred to as the gut-immune axis, an intricate communication network where the gut microbiota, the immune cells present in the gastrointestinal tract, and the nervous system interact. Understanding this relationship provides insight into how gut health can significantly impact immune function and overall well-being.

The human gut is home to trillions of microorganisms, including bacteria, viruses, fungi, and other microbes, collectively known as the gut microbiota. This diverse community of microbes plays a fundamental role in breaking down food, synthesizing vitamins, and regulating metabolism. However, beyond these digestive functions, the gut microbiota also influences the immune system. It acts as a protective barrier, preventing harmful pathogens from entering the bloodstream while simultaneously training the immune cells to distinguish between harmful invaders and benign substances.

One of the primary ways the gut communicates with the immune system is through the production of signaling molecules called cytokines. These substances help regulate immune responses, including inflammation, which is a critical component in fighting infections. When the gut microbiota is balanced and healthy, it produces beneficial metabolites like short-chain fatty acids, which have anti-inflammatory properties and enhance the function of regulatory immune cells. Conversely, an imbalance in the gut microbiota, known as dysbiosis, can lead to increased inflammation and compromised immune responses.

Dysbiosis can occur due to several factors, including poor diet, stress, lack of sleep, and antibiotic overuse. For instance, a diet high in processed foods and sugars can promote the growth of pathogenic bacteria, leading to an inflammatory response. This chronic inflammation can result in autoimmune diseases, allergies, and other immune-related health issues. Furthermore, chronic stress can alter gut permeability, making it more permeable or “leaky,” allowing toxins and undigested food particles to enter the bloodstream and activate the immune system inappropriately.

Research has increasingly highlighted the importance of probiotics—beneficial bacteria that can restore balance to the gut microbiota. Probiotics can be found in fermented foods like yogurt, sauerkraut, and kimchi, or taken as dietary supplements. Studies suggest that regular consumption of probiotics can enhance immune response, reduce the incidence of infections, and even alleviate symptoms associated with gastrointestinal disorders. For example, probiotics have been shown to reduce the frequency and severity of respiratory infections in children, illustrating the gut microbiota’s influence on immunity.

Moreover, emerging research also supports the role of prebiotics, which are non-digestible food components that promote the growth of beneficial gut bacteria. Foods rich in fiber, such as fruits, vegetables, and whole grains, act as prebiotics, feeding the good bacteria in the gut and aiding in maintaining a healthy microbiome. A diverse and balanced diet is key to supporting both gut health and immune function.

The gut-immune connection is also being scrutinized within the context of mental health, as the gut microbiota can influence brain function and mood through the gut-brain axis. This communication pathway involves neurotransmitters and hormones, offering further evidence of how gut health can affect overall well-being.

In conclusion, the gut-immune connection underscores the importance of maintaining a healthy gut microbiome for optimal immune function. Incorporating a balanced diet rich in probiotics and prebiotics, managing stress, and prioritizing sleep can greatly contribute to gut health and, consequently, immune resilience. With ongoing research in this area, we are gradually uncovering the profound implications of gut health on our overall health, making it a vital aspect of any wellness strategy.     What Causes Energy Crashes After Meals and How to Prevent Them

    Eating is a fundamental part of our daily lives, providing the necessary nutrients and energy for our bodies to function effectively. However, many people experience an energy crash shortly after consuming a meal. This phenomenon often leads to feelings of fatigue, lethargy, and a lack of motivation, making it difficult to remain productive throughout the day. Understanding the causes of these energy crashes and how to prevent them is essential for maintaining energy levels and overall well-being.

    One of the primary reasons for an energy crash after meals is the body’s response to the food consumed. When we eat, particularly carbohydrate-rich meals, our bodies break down the sugars in those foods into glucose, which is then released into the bloodstream. This spike in blood sugar can lead to an initial burst of energy. However, this spike is often followed by a rapid drop in blood sugar levels—a process known as reactive hypoglycemia. This drop can lead to feelings of fatigue and lethargy, causing people to feel drained shortly after eating.

    Additionally, the types of foods consumed can significantly affect energy levels. Meals high in simple carbohydrates and sugars tend to provide quick energy but also lead to quicker crashes. Foods like white bread, pastries, and sugary drinks can cause rapid swings in blood sugar. In contrast, meals that include complex carbohydrates, healthy fats, and protein can lead to more stable blood sugar levels and sustained energy release.

    Another contributing factor to post-meal energy crashes is the body’s natural digestive process. After eating, the body diverts blood flow to the digestive system, which can result in a temporary dip in blood flow to other areas, including the brain. This diversion can cause feelings of tiredness and reduces cognitive function temporarily.

    Certain lifestyle factors can also exacerbate energy dips following meals. Stress, lack of sleep, and dehydration can all contribute to feelings of fatigue. When combined with a meal, these factors can intensify the feeling of lethargy after eating.

    So, how can you prevent energy crashes after meals? Here are several strategies to help maintain stable energy levels throughout the day:

    1. **Choose Balanced Meals**: Focus on balanced meals that include a combination of complex carbohydrates, protein, and healthy fats. Incorporate whole grains, lean proteins, and plenty of vegetables into your meals to ensure that your body gets a steady release of energy.

    2. **Stay Hydrated**: Dehydration can contribute to fatigue. Make sure to drink plenty of water before, during, and after meals to keep your body functioning optimally.

    3. **Mind Portion Sizes**: Large portions can lead to a heavier feeling and increased fatigue post-meal. Consider eating smaller, more frequent meals throughout the day to avoid overwhelming your digestive system.

    4. **Limit Sugary Foods**: Minimize the intake of simple carbohydrates and sugary snacks. Instead, opt for snacks that combine protein and fiber, such as nuts, yogurt, or fruits.

    5. **Incorporate Movement**: Taking a short walk after eating can help stimulate digestion and increase energy levels. Physical activity releases endorphins and increases blood flow, which can enhance alertness.

    6. **Improve Sleep Quality**: Ensure you’re getting enough restful sleep each night. Poor sleep quality can negatively impact energy levels, making you more susceptible to crashes after meals.

    By understanding the causes of energy crashes post-meals and implementing these preventive measures, you can help sustain your energy levels throughout the day. Your diet and lifestyle play crucial roles in your overall energy management. So, make mindful choices to fuel your body effectively.
